Changing a Condition Table You can do the following with a version of an existing condition table:
Change the validity period
Add conditions
Change conditions by adding, changing or deleting condition items
Delete conditions
Note
You can only use this function for loans that are based on the following product categories:
Consumer Loan (340)*
Installment Loans (360)

At least one condition table with one version must exist in the system with the status
New
or
Flagged for Activation
.
Note
If you make changes to a
Version
that has the status
Active
, the system creates a new version with the values of the original version, and copies your changes to the new version. This version then has the status
New
.

The
Change Condition Table
screen appears.
Select the condition group to which the condition table is assigned and the technical name of the condition table.
The system displays the general data for the condition table and all the existing versions.
Select a condition table
Version
and choose
Select Version: Detail
.
The details screen for the version appears.
On the right, you can see a pool with the available condition types and flow types for which no conditions have yet been created in the version. You do not have to use all the conditions that are available on the basis of the condition group, however.
On the left, you can see the conditions that you have already created, with the condition types or flow types that were used.
Add, change or delete conditions:
Adding a condition
Copy the flow types or condition types you want to use for this version from the pool as conditions in
Selected Flow/Condition Types
. To do this, select the flow type or condition type and choose
Add Condition
.
You can process these conditions.
Changing a condition
Select a condition and choose
Select Condition: Detail
.
The
Change Condition
screen appears.
Add, change or delete condition items.
Choose
Back
.
The detail screen for the version appears again.
Deleting conditions
Select a condition and choose
Remove Condition
.
The system removes the condition and places the underlying flow type or condition type in the pool for you to use again.
Save your entries.
After you have successfully saved the data, the initial screen
Create Condition Table
appears once again.
The version of the condition table has been changed and has the status
new
.
If the release procedure is in activated, you can flag the version for activation, otherwise you can activate it straight away.
If the condition table is assigned to a product, this assignment is retained.
Note
A version of the condition table and the condition assignment must be valid and active at the time the condition table is determined for the system to be able to consider the condition table (when creating a contract or performing a business operation).
